Transaction 3c900a17129dd3e425ff0f9766b0c94663a75bb2b13dff135f73d291b8a1e7bb
1 Input
1 Output
-
3c900a17129dd3e425ff0f9766b0c94663a75bb2b13dff135f73d291b8a1e7bb:0
- value
- 466708
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d15a2c4de963b66946f8d6f93c08e31fe0856dbb OP_EQUAL
- address
- 3LmyAyFSNT7jfrpgKgf2zJjt8pQ8hKY2WH